public class GeoGraphicObject extends Geometry3D
动态标绘标号对象类。
限定符和类型 | 字段和说明 |
---|---|
int |
algoMaxEditPts
线面标号最大点个数。
|
int |
algoMinEditPts
线面标号最小点个数。
|
Point2D |
anchorPoint
点标号锚点。
|
int |
annotationPosition
注记位置。
|
int |
code
标号code。
|
GraphicObjectCell[] |
innerCells
内部图元信息。
|
int |
libID
标号库ID。
|
boolean |
limitWidthHeight
宽高锁定。
|
Rectangle2D |
middleMarkBounds
点标号中间注记范围。
|
boolean |
middleMarkExist
标号是否存在中间注记。
|
boolean |
negativeImage
镜像。
|
Point3D |
rotate2D
旋转角度。
|
Point3D |
scale2D
缩放比例。
|
boolean |
scaleByMap
随图缩放。
|
Point2D[] |
scalePoints
比例点数组。
|
double[] |
scaleValues
比例值数组。
|
int[] |
subSymbols
子标号数组。
|
Color |
surroundLineColor
衬线颜色。
|
int |
surroundLineType
衬线类型。
|
double |
surroundLineWidth2D
二维衬线宽度。
|
boolean |
symbolIsCanFill
未封闭图形是否可以填充标志。
|
java.lang.String |
symbolName
标号名字。
|
int |
symbolRank
标号等级。
|
int[] |
symbolRanks
标号所支持的标号等级。
|
Point2D |
symbolSize
标号大小。
|
int |
symbolType
标号类型。
|
java.lang.String |
textContent
注记/文本内容。
|
TextStyle |
textStyle2D
注记样式。
|
构造器和说明 |
---|
GeoGraphicObject()
构造函数。
|
GeoGraphicObject(GeoGraphicObject geoGraphicObject)
根据给定的 GeoGraphicObject2D 对象构造一个与其完全相同的新对象。
|
限定符和类型 | 方法和说明 |
---|---|
boolean |
equals(java.lang.Object obj)
判断指定对象跟当前
Geometry3D 对象是否相等。 |
int |
hashCode()
获取
Geometry3D 对象的哈希码值。 |
equals, fromPoint2D, fromPoint2Ds, fromPoint2Ds, fromRect2D, getBounds, getCenter, isGeometryCAD, isPointInPolygon, setCenter
public int libID
标号库ID。
public int code
标号code。
public int symbolType
标号类型。
public java.lang.String symbolName
标号名字。
public boolean negativeImage
镜像。
public int symbolRank
标号等级。
public boolean scaleByMap
随图缩放。
public boolean limitWidthHeight
宽高锁定。
public Point2D symbolSize
标号大小。
public Point2D anchorPoint
点标号锚点。
public Point3D scale2D
缩放比例。
public Point3D rotate2D
旋转角度。
public int[] subSymbols
子标号数组。
public double[] scaleValues
比例值数组。
public Point2D[] scalePoints
比例点数组。
public int surroundLineType
衬线类型。
public Color surroundLineColor
衬线颜色。
public double surroundLineWidth2D
二维衬线宽度。
public java.lang.String textContent
注记/文本内容。
public int annotationPosition
注记位置。
public TextStyle textStyle2D
注记样式。
public GraphicObjectCell[] innerCells
内部图元信息。
public int[] symbolRanks
标号所支持的标号等级。
public boolean middleMarkExist
标号是否存在中间注记。
public int algoMaxEditPts
线面标号最大点个数。
public int algoMinEditPts
线面标号最小点个数。
public Rectangle2D middleMarkBounds
点标号中间注记范围。
public boolean symbolIsCanFill
未封闭图形是否可以填充标志。
public GeoGraphicObject()
构造函数。
public GeoGraphicObject(GeoGraphicObject geoGraphicObject)
根据给定的 GeoGraphicObject2D 对象构造一个与其完全相同的新对象。
geoGraphicObject
- 给定的 GeoGraphicObject2D 对象public boolean equals(java.lang.Object obj)
Geometry3D
判断指定对象跟当前 Geometry3D
对象是否相等。
equals
在类中 Geometry3D
obj
- 跟本对象进行比较的 Java 对象。public int hashCode()
Geometry3D
获取 Geometry3D
对象的哈希码值。
hashCode
在类中 Geometry3D